But first things first, the Reach Xbox 360 S is not just a pretty face, but there will be two built in audio easter eggs (unnecessary but awesome) that will be applied to certain functions on the console itself. The Xbox 360 S already has a nice little chime that plays when you start the system. But the guys over at Bungie went that extra step into their console customization. Upon starting this limited edition Xbox 360, the Invisibility power-up sound will play, and when the eject button is pressed, the Shield Charging sound effect will play. Pretty sweet, right?
That's not all that the system has to offer, though. The bundle also includes two matching silver controllers that come covered in artwork inspired by the game, a token to unlock the Limited Edition Elite armor set, an episode of "Halo Legends", a wireless headset that is also inspired by Halo: Reach, and of course, the game itself (standard edition). Pre-orders start today, the system is currently priced at $399.99 and will be available for you to take home on September 14th, 2010.
